A child genius creates a growth formula that ends up in the hands of some incredibly annoying teenagers in Village of the Giants!

The Beau Brummels were an American rock band formed in San Francisco in 1964, the band's original lineup included Sal Valentino (lead vocals), Ron Elliott (lead guitar), Ron Meagher (bass guitar), Declan Mulligan (rhythm guitar, bass, harmonica), and John Petersen (drums).
